The Rise of TikTok
In recent years, social media platforms have seen a surge in the popularity of video content. One app that has taken the world by storm is TikTok. Launched in 2016, TikTok quickly gained millions of users, particularly among younger demographics. The app allows users to create short, entertaining videos set to music, and its easy-to-use interface and algorithm-powered content recommendations have contributed to its success.

The Features and Differences
While both TikTok and Triller offer similar video creation and editing features, there are some key differences between the two apps. TikTok’s algorithm-powered content recommendations have been praised for their accuracy in tailoring the content to users’ interests, while Triller relies more on user-generated content and social connections to drive engagement.
The User Base
TikTok boasts a massive user base, with over a billion active users worldwide. Its popularity among younger demographics, especially Gen Z, has made it an attractive platform for brands and influencers looking to reach this audience. Triller, on the other hand, has a smaller user base but has gained traction in the music industry, attracting artists and music labels.
Monetization Opportunities
Both TikTok and Triller offer monetization opportunities for content creators. TikTok’s Creator Fund allows eligible creators to earn money based on their video views and engagement, while Triller offers various partnership and brand integration opportunities for creators to monetize their content.
Privacy and Security Concerns
As with any social media platform, both TikTok and Triller have faced privacy and security concerns. TikTok, in particular, has faced scrutiny due to its Chinese ownership and data handling practices. Both platforms have taken steps to address these concerns and ensure the privacy and safety of their users.
